This seems like a nice temporary solution to your stutter. Not gonna lie I might've done the same thing. At the same time I hope you do not apply these "outs" to every aspect of you public speaking opportunities. By not speaking, a stutter only gets worse over time. We can't overcome it by hiding it! I recommend you let your class and professor know that you have a stutter. This way in the case you ever have to speak to them normally, they won't be confused and may be more patient. Easier said than done I understand.
